The song "Love Bug Crawl" by Jimmy Edwards is a rockabilly track that seeks to capture the excitement and thrill of being in love. Through the use of vivid imagery and repetitive lyrics, the song conveys a message of overwhelming joy and passion experienced when being close to a loved one.

The lyrics depict the physical affection shared between the singer and their partner. The repeated phrases "When I hug my baby, ooh, what a thrill? When I kiss my baby, mmm, what a chill?" emphasize the intense emotions evoked by simple acts of intimacy. The love bug crawling down the singer's spine symbolizes the electrifying sensation of being in love.

Additionally, the lyrics suggest a deep sense of trust and commitment. The lines "I know that she loves me, I know that she'll be true" reflect the singer's certainty in their partner's affection and loyalty. The act of whispering "I love you" further intensifies the emotional connection between the couple.

Overall, "Love Bug Crawl" is a romantic song that celebrates the all-encompassing power of love. It aims to capture the euphoria and contentment that come with being in a loving relationship, leaving listeners with a sense of nostalgia and longing for that same kind of electrifying connection.
